Posted: Fri May 24, 2013 7:52 pm
by besa12345
does anyone experienced a problem with the PA600QT speakers ?

basically i have downloaded SETs from PA800 into the PA600QT, and some
of the styles creates clipping noise on the speakers. i can prevent the problem by reducing the volume on the drum sounds of some of the styles that are creating the problem.

anyone have this same problem ?

(and by the way, i had the PSRA2000, it is not bad, the only problem is the
O.S is not great and also the interface, compared to PA600QT)
also the PA600QT is much easier to use live.

thx
